Bettering the Charging Scenario Alongside the NC Sections of the Parkway

For many EVs, navigating the Parkway isn’t an enormous deal. The low speeds, mixed with some charging in close by cities alongside the way in which, make it very a lot attainable. Even pulling a trailer filled with tenting gear with my Bolt EUV was attainable. So, it’s tempting to do what George W. Bush did and name it “Mission Achieved.”

However there are a number of issues that stay to be solved.

First off, there’s the difficulty of needing to depart the Parkway to get a fast cost. This appears like not an enormous deal (aka “First World Issues”), however it type of ruins the expertise. Whereas the Parkway is nearer to city than you suppose in lots of locations, it’s deliberately remoted from city by rows of bushes and different inventive constructing. Even passing by way of Asheville, you may not know that you simply’re on the town apart from the rise in site visitors! Charging stations nearer to the Parkway can be loads higher for preserving the magic alive for longer.

The second challenge is a a lot greater one, and never only a matter of aesthetics or expertise. As extra folks drive EVs, extra quick charging stalls are going to be wanted to maintain everybody transferring as a substitute of sitting in line. However, there’s no place to place large charging stations alongside the Parkway correct with out ruining its character, so it’s going to require spreading issues out extra. Small stations are going to be wanted close to lots of the Parkway’s exits when there’s a enterprise or different website host near it. This might assist preserve the small enterprise character of the place, too!

Lastly, companies close to the Parkway are going to wish many extra Degree 2 charging stations to maintain all the upcoming vacationers in EVs. Locations the place persons are going to spend an hour or two, like museums, eating places, customer facilities, and vacationer sights, are going to wish sooner Degree 2 charging that offers folks extra of a top-up, and I’d advocate offering 48 amps. Locations the place persons are going to remain in a single day, like motels/resorts, tenting areas, and such, will have the ability to get away with solely offering 32 amps or so whereas nonetheless being helpful.
